Polyester FleeceBackgroundPolyester fleece is a soft, fuzzy fabric used for sweaters, sweat shirts, jackets, mittens, hats, blankets, and in any other applications where a warm, wool-like material is needed. It is a two-sided pile material, meaning that both the front and back surface of the fabric sprouts a layer of cut fibers, similar to corduroy or velvet.

Polyester On the polar opposite of cotton is polyester. Polyester is a type of synthetic fabric that is made from petroleum. Nowadays, there are also polyester fabrics made from recycled plastics including water bottles and agricultural waste.

Polyester is a category of polymers that contain the ester functional group in every repeat unit of their main chain. [1] As a specific material, it most commonly refers to a type called polyethylene terephthalate (PET). Polyesters include naturally occurring chemicals, such as in plants and insects, as well as synthetics such as polybutyrate.

1.Filament: Polyester filaments are continuous fibers, and these fibers produce smooth and soft fabrics. 2.Staple: Polyester staples resemble the staples used to make cotton yarn, and like cotton staples, polyester staples are usually spun into a yarn-like material.

It's durable. Polyester fibers are incredibly strong, meaning they don't tear, stretch, or pill easily like cotton and other natural fibers. This strength means polyester clothing can easily handle abrasion from machine-washing and doesn't require special care. The durability of polyester fabric has made it especially popular for outdoor clothing.

One of the better qualities of polyamide is that it is softer than polyester. This is because polyamide was created as a synthetic alternative to silk. Polyamide fibers are also more flexible than polyester fibers. This combination of softness and flexibility makes polyamide a very comfortable fabric.
